Guida

Come utilizzare un display LCD grafico?

Un'introduzione ai display LCD grafici

Gli LCD grafici (display a cristalli liquidi) hanno una posizione speciale nel settore dei display. Con il rapido sviluppo di gadget e dispositivi digitali, i produttori hanno bisogno delle ultime tecnologie e tecniche per fornire prodotti e servizi di alta qualità.

Display LCD grafici normalmente si riferiscono a display LCD grafici monocromatici o display LCD a matrice di punti. Sebbene TFT a colori (transistor a film sottile) e OLED (Organic Light Emitting Diodes) per soddisfare tutte le definizioni di display LCD grafici e possono anche essere classificati come display LCD grafici, i display LCD grafici monocromatici sono stati sul mercato molto prima dei display TFT a colori e diventano il tipo di display legacy. Questo è il motivo per cui i display LCD grafici si riferiscono solo al bianco e nero, non al colore pieno.

Interfaccia grafica LCD

Esistono alcune interfacce LCD grafiche popolari, come l'interfaccia MCU a 8 bit o 16 bit 6800 e/o 8080, l'interfaccia SPI a 3 o 4 fili, l'interfaccia I2C ecc.

Applicazioni

I moduli LCD sono utilizzati in vari dispositivi e applicazioni. Consentono a telefoni cellulari, laptop e televisori di produrre immagini nitide. Possono anche essere visualizzati in orologi, calcolatrici e lettori digitali per aiutare gli utenti a leggere facilmente il testo. Inoltre, anche l'industria automobilistica sta utilizzando questa tecnologia. I produttori di automobili li integrano nei design degli interni per fornire una visualizzazione di varie informazioni e consentire l'accesso a servizi come la navigazione GPS.

Benefici

Basso costo, facilità di produzione, basso consumo energetico sono i principali vantaggi dei display grafici monocromatici.

Tutorial LCD grafico

In questo tutorial, la lavorazione e la piedinatura di 128×64 LCD grafico AMG12864AR-B-Y6WFDY-AT-NV-Y (Modulo LCD grafico da 2.9″ 128×64). Ha 128 colonne e 64 righe, 128×64 ha 128×64=8192 punti.

Controller grafico LCD

LCD grafico è controllato da due controller S6B0108. Un singolo controller S6B0108 è in grado di controllare 4096 punti. Quindi, per controllare un LCD grafico abbiamo bisogno di due controller S6B0108.

Ulteriore divisione grafica della metà dell'LCD

Ogni metà è ulteriormente suddivisa in 8 pagine di uguali dimensioni. Ogni dimensione della pagina è di 8 righe e 64 colonne. Ogni pagina contiene 8*64=512 punti.

Distribuzione della pagina in pixel

Ogni pagina contiene 64 pixel (64 colonne e 8 righe). output su questi pixel. Ogni pixel si illumina quando è 0 e si spegne quando è 1. Ogni pixel contiene 8 punti.

Lcd grafico (128×64) Pinout

Si prega di fare riferimento a Pagina 8 dell'AMC12864A specificazione.

I pin LCD grafici sono gli stessi degli altri LCD a caratteri. Vengono introdotti solo due nuovi pin con l'LCD grafico. Questi sono CS1 e CS2. CS1 è il chip select 1, seleziona la prima metà o il primo controller S6B0108 dell'LCD. CS2 è il chip select 2, seleziona la seconda metà o il secondo controller S6B0108 dell'LCD. Sia CS1 che CS2 sono attivi bassi. Per active-low intendo per selezionare una prima o una seconda metà, rendi il pin associato (CS1, CS2) basso 0. Tutti gli altri pin E (abilita) R/W (lettura/scrittura) RS o D/I (registra selezione ) funziona come per i normali LCD.

Come altri LCD, anche noi dobbiamo prima inizializza LCD grafico.

Contattaci